
Screwed shower drain covers are a common fixture in many bathrooms, but the question of whether they need silicone often arises among homeowners. Silicone is typically used as a sealant to prevent water leakage and ensure a tight fit, but its necessity for screwed drain covers depends on the specific design and installation. Some covers are engineered to create a watertight seal without additional sealant, relying solely on the threading and pressure fit. However, applying silicone can provide an extra layer of protection against potential leaks, especially in older plumbing systems or areas prone to moisture buildup. Ultimately, whether silicone is needed depends on the manufacturer’s recommendations and the condition of the drain assembly.

Silicone's Role in Waterproofing
Silicone plays a crucial role in waterproofing applications, particularly in areas prone to moisture and water exposure, such as shower drain covers. When considering whether screwed shower drain covers need silicone, it’s essential to understand how silicone functions as a waterproofing agent. Silicone sealants are highly effective due to their unique chemical composition, which includes silicon, oxygen, carbon, and hydrogen. This composition allows silicone to form a durable, flexible, and water-resistant barrier that adheres well to various surfaces, including metal, plastic, and ceramic—common materials in shower drain covers.
One of the primary reasons silicone is recommended for shower drain covers is its ability to withstand constant exposure to water and humidity without degrading. Unlike some other sealants, silicone remains stable in wet environments, resisting mold, mildew, and bacterial growth. This makes it ideal for preventing water leakage around the edges of screwed drain covers, which can otherwise lead to water damage, rot, or structural issues in the bathroom floor or subfloor. Applying silicone ensures a tight seal, filling any gaps between the drain cover and the shower floor.
The application process for silicone in this context is straightforward but requires attention to detail. Before applying silicone, the area around the drain cover should be cleaned and dried thoroughly to ensure proper adhesion. A bead of silicone sealant is then applied along the edges of the drain cover, smoothing it out to create an even seal. Once cured, the silicone forms a robust barrier that prevents water from seeping beneath the cover. This step is particularly important for screwed drain covers, as the screws themselves can create small gaps that may allow water to penetrate if not properly sealed.
Another advantage of silicone in waterproofing shower drain covers is its flexibility and longevity. Silicone remains pliable over time, allowing it to accommodate minor movements or shifts in the drain cover without cracking or breaking the seal. This flexibility is especially beneficial in environments where temperature fluctuations and physical stress are common. Additionally, silicone has a long lifespan, reducing the need for frequent reapplication and maintenance, which is both cost-effective and convenient for homeowners.
In summary, silicone is an indispensable material for waterproofing screwed shower drain covers. Its water-resistant properties, durability, and ease of application make it the go-to choice for creating a reliable seal that prevents water damage. By incorporating silicone into the installation or maintenance of shower drain covers, homeowners can ensure long-term protection against leaks and moisture-related issues, maintaining the integrity of their bathroom structures.

Preventing Mold and Mildew Growth
First, ensure proper installation of the screwed shower drain cover. A securely fitted cover minimizes gaps where moisture can accumulate, which is a breeding ground for mold and mildew. If the cover is loose or damaged, replace it immediately. Even if silicone is not required, a tight fit is crucial. Regularly inspect the drain cover for signs of wear or corrosion, as these issues can compromise its effectiveness. Additionally, consider using a drain cover made from materials resistant to mold, such as stainless steel or treated plastic, to further reduce the risk.
Maintaining good airflow in the bathroom is another key factor in preventing mold and mildew. After showering, leave the bathroom door open and use an exhaust fan to reduce humidity levels. If your bathroom lacks proper ventilation, consider installing a fan or dehumidifier. Wipe down the shower walls, floor, and drain cover with a dry cloth or squeegee to remove excess water, as standing moisture encourages mold growth. Pay special attention to the area around the drain, as water tends to pool there.
Regular cleaning is essential to prevent mold and mildew from taking hold. Use a mildew-resistant cleaner or a mixture of vinegar and water to scrub the drain cover and surrounding tiles weekly. For stubborn mold, a solution of bleach and water can be effective, but ensure proper ventilation when using bleach. Remove the drain cover periodically to clean underneath it, as debris and soap scum can accumulate and trap moisture. Keeping the drain itself clear of hair and soap buildup is equally important, as clogs can cause water to back up and create damp conditions.
Finally, consider applying a mold-inhibiting product to the shower area, including the drain cover, as a preventive measure. There are sprays and coatings specifically designed to resist mold and mildew growth. While silicone may not always be necessary for screwed shower drain covers, these proactive steps—proper installation, ventilation, regular cleaning, and preventive treatments—will significantly reduce the risk of mold and mildew, ensuring a healthier and more pleasant bathroom environment.

Enhancing Drain Cover Durability
When it comes to enhancing the durability of screwed shower drain covers, one common question arises: do they need silicone? The short answer is yes, applying silicone can significantly improve their longevity and performance. Silicone acts as a protective barrier, sealing gaps and preventing water, soap scum, and debris from seeping beneath the cover. This not only reduces the risk of corrosion but also minimizes the chances of screws loosening over time due to constant moisture exposure. By creating a watertight seal, silicone ensures that the drain cover remains securely fastened, reducing the need for frequent maintenance.
Another critical aspect of enhancing drain cover durability is the choice of materials. Opt for high-quality stainless steel or brass drain covers, as these materials are inherently resistant to rust and corrosion. When combined with silicone sealant, these materials offer superior protection against the harsh bathroom environment. Additionally, ensure the screws themselves are made of corrosion-resistant materials, such as stainless steel, to avoid premature failure. Proper material selection lays the foundation for a durable drain cover that can withstand daily use.
Proper installation is equally important in maximizing durability. Before applying silicone, thoroughly clean the drain area to remove any dirt, grime, or old sealant. This ensures the silicone adheres effectively, creating a strong bond. Apply a thin, even bead of silicone around the edges of the drain cover, then secure it in place with the screws. Allow the silicone to cure fully according to the manufacturer’s instructions before using the shower. A well-installed drain cover with silicone sealant will remain stable and leak-free for years.
Regular maintenance plays a vital role in prolonging the life of your drain cover. Periodically inspect the silicone seal for cracks, gaps, or signs of wear. If damage is detected, remove the old silicone, clean the area, and reapply a fresh layer. Additionally, tighten the screws as needed to ensure the cover remains securely attached. By staying proactive with maintenance, you can prevent minor issues from escalating into major problems that require costly repairs or replacements.
Finally, consider additional protective measures to further enhance durability. For instance, using a hair catcher or drain strainer can reduce the amount of debris that accumulates around the drain cover, minimizing stress on the silicone seal and screws. Avoiding harsh chemical cleaners that can degrade silicone or corrode metal components is also advisable. Instead, opt for mild, non-abrasive cleaning solutions to maintain the integrity of the drain cover and its sealant. With these strategies, you can ensure your screwed shower drain cover remains durable and functional for the long term.

Sealing Gaps for Leak Prevention
When it comes to sealing gaps for leak prevention in shower drain covers, understanding the role of silicone is crucial. Shower drain covers, especially those that are screwed in, often require additional sealing to prevent water from seeping through gaps between the cover and the drain body. Silicone caulk is a popular and effective solution for this purpose. It acts as a waterproof barrier, filling in any small spaces that might allow water to escape. Before applying silicone, ensure the area is clean and dry to achieve the best adhesion. This preparatory step is essential for long-lasting results.
The process of sealing gaps begins with removing the existing drain cover, if possible, to access the area thoroughly. Once removed, inspect the drain and cover for any signs of damage or wear that could contribute to leaks. If the cover is in good condition, proceed by applying a bead of silicone caulk around the underside of the cover or directly onto the drain opening. Use a caulking gun for precision and ensure the silicone is evenly distributed. For screwed drain covers, focus on the area where the cover meets the drain to create a tight seal.
After applying the silicone, reattach the drain cover securely, following the manufacturer’s instructions for screwing it back into place. Wipe away any excess silicone with a damp cloth to maintain a clean appearance. Allow the silicone to cure fully, which typically takes 24 hours, depending on the product. During this time, avoid using the shower to ensure the silicone sets properly. Proper curing is vital for the silicone to achieve its maximum waterproofing capabilities.
In addition to silicone, some homeowners opt for plumber’s putty as an alternative sealant, though it is less common for shower drains due to its oil-based nature. Silicone remains the preferred choice for its durability and resistance to water and mold. Regularly inspect the sealed area for any signs of wear or gaps, as silicone can degrade over time, especially in wet environments. Reapplying silicone as needed will ensure continued leak prevention and prolong the life of your shower drain cover.
Finally, consider the type of silicone used for this task. A high-quality, waterproof silicone caulk designed for bathroom use is ideal. Some products also offer mold resistance, which is beneficial in damp areas like showers. By taking the time to properly seal gaps around screwed shower drain covers, you can prevent water damage, maintain the integrity of your bathroom, and avoid costly repairs in the future. This simple yet effective maintenance task is a key aspect of home care.
